
When the clutch cannot be depressed, it may be due to a failure of the clutch master cylinder. Here are the relevant details: 1. Clutch: It is the component in the automotive transmission system that directly connects to the engine. Its function is to smoothly engage or temporarily disconnect the engine's power from the transmission, reliably transmitting engine torque, allowing the driver to perform operations such as starting, stopping, and shifting gears. 2. Location: The clutch is located within the flywheel housing between the engine and the transmission, secured to the rear plane of the flywheel with screws. The output shaft of the clutch is the input shaft of the transmission.

The inability to depress the clutch pedal is often related to the hydraulic system. If the master cylinder is leaking, the hydraulic pressure becomes insufficient, causing the pedal to fail. It could also be due to a loose or leaking clutch hydraulic line connection, or wear and deformation of the pedal mechanism. When encountering this issue, I first stop to check if the fluid level in the reservoir is low; if there’s a leak, promptly top up the fluid or replace the faulty part. If the clutch disc hasn’t been replaced for a long time and wears down to the separation point, it can easily get stuck and become immovable. Driving under such conditions is risky, as the gear may lock up and damage the engine. A comprehensive inspection at a repair shop is the most reliable solution, as they can use tools to diagnose system pressure issues. Pay attention to gear-shifting smoothness during daily driving—if the pedal feels stiff, address the problem early to avoid further damage.
